Enzyme Mechanism and Slow-Onset Inhibition of Plasmodium falciparum Enoyl-Acyl Carrier Protein Reductase by an Inorganic Complex

Figure 3

Intersecting initial velocity patterns for PfENR with either NADH (a) or crotonoyl-CoA (b) as the variable substrate. Each curve represents varied-fixed levels of the cosubstrate: one unit of enzyme activity (U) is defined as the amount of enzyme that catalyses the phosphorolysis of 1 μmol of crotonoyl-CoA per minute in a 1 cm optical path.
